Recommends a massive, free mathematical book exceeding 2,000 pages, covering a broad range of foundational topics for computer science and machine learning.
The book includes core subjects such as group theory, linear algebra, topology, differential calculus, and optimization theory. Rather than reading it cover to cover, the author suggests keeping it as a handy mathematical "bible" to consult whenever clear references on specific concepts are needed.
